The Complete Overview of Primrose Oil Dosage
Primrose oil’s therapeutic potential hinges on its GLA content, which typically ranges from 8% to 14% in commercial preparations. This variability is the first hurdle when determining how much primrose oil to take, as a 1,000mg capsule with 8% GLA delivers a fundamentally different dose than one with 12%. Most studies anchor their recommendations around GLA milligrams rather than oil volume, yet labeling inconsistencies persist. For instance, a 500mg capsule might contain anywhere from 40mg to 70mg of GLA, depending on the manufacturer.
The second layer of complexity lies in absorption and metabolism. GLA competes with other omega-6 fatty acids (like linoleic acid) for enzymatic pathways, meaning dietary context matters. A diet high in processed vegetable oils—common sources of linoleic acid—can dilute the efficacy of primrose oil supplementation. This interplay explains why some users report minimal effects at standard doses while others experience noticeable benefits. The answer to how much primrose oil to take thus requires a holistic view of both the supplement and the individual’s lipid profile.
Historical Background and Evolution
Primrose oil’s journey from folk remedy to evidence-based supplement began in Indigenous North American traditions, where the seeds of *Oenothera biennis* were consumed for their emollient and anti-inflammatory properties. By the early 20th century, European herbalists adopted the oil for women’s health, particularly menstrual irregularities, a use that predates modern biochemical understanding. The breakthrough came in the 1960s when researchers isolated GLA and linked it to prostaglandin synthesis—a discovery that catapulted primrose oil into clinical trials for conditions like rheumatoid arthritis and diabetic neuropathy.
The 1980s and 1990s saw a surge in commercialization, with pharmaceutical-grade primrose oil entering mainstream markets. However, the lack of standardized dosages in early formulations led to inconsistent results. Today, regulatory bodies like the FDA classify primrose oil as a dietary supplement, not a drug, which means dosage claims are self-regulated. This historical context underscores why how much primrose oil to take remains a moving target—balancing tradition, emerging science, and industry practices.
Core Mechanisms: How It Works
GLA’s primary mechanism is its conversion into prostaglandin E1 (PGE1), a compound that modulates inflammation, immune response, and vascular tone. Unlike other omega-6s, GLA bypasses the rate-limiting enzyme delta-6-desaturase, which is often deficient in chronic inflammatory states. This efficiency is why primrose oil is studied for conditions where conventional omega-6s (like sunflower oil) fail—such as atopic eczema or premenstrual syndrome (PMS). However, the conversion efficiency varies: only about 5–10% of ingested GLA is metabolized into PGE1, a factor that influences dosage calculations.
The second critical pathway involves GLA’s role in cell membrane fluidity. By incorporating into phospholipid bilayers, it enhances the flexibility of cell membranes, particularly in nerve cells and endothelial tissues. This is why primrose oil is explored for peripheral neuropathy and cardiovascular health. Yet, the dose-response curve here is nonlinear—too little GLA fails to alter membrane composition, while excessive intake may promote oxidative stress. This dual-edged nature is why how much primrose oil to take must align with both the target tissue and the individual’s metabolic capacity.

Comprehensive FAQs
Q: What’s the standard daily dose of primrose oil for general health?
A: For general wellness, most experts recommend 1,000–1,500mg of primrose oil daily, providing roughly 80–200mg of GLA. This baseline aligns with studies on mild inflammation and hormonal support. However, if your goal is specific (e.g., eczema or PMS), higher doses (up to 3,000mg) may be necessary. Always start low and adjust based on tolerance.
Q: Can I take primrose oil with other omega-6 supplements?
A: Caution is advised. Primrose oil’s GLA competes with other omega-6s (like linoleic acid in safflower oil) for metabolic pathways. While small amounts of other omega-6s (e.g., from nuts or seeds) are harmless, combining multiple GLA sources (e.g., primrose oil + borage oil) can lead to excess intake. Stick to one primary source unless under professional guidance.
Q: How long does it take to see results from primrose oil?
A: Effects vary by condition. For skin issues (eczema, acne), visible improvements may appear in 4–8 weeks at doses of 1,000–2,000mg daily. Hormonal benefits (PMS, menopause) often require 3–6 months of consistent use. If no changes occur after 3 months, reassess dosage or consult a healthcare provider to rule out deficiencies (e.g., zinc, vitamin E) that may inhibit GLA metabolism.
Q: Is there a risk of overdose with primrose oil?
A: While primrose oil is generally safe, excessive intake (>3,000mg daily for prolonged periods) may increase oxidative stress or interfere with blood pressure medications. Symptoms of overuse include nausea, headaches, or skin rashes. The upper tolerable limit for GLA is debated, but most authorities cap long-term use at 3,000mg/day. Pregnant women should limit intake to 500mg/day due to theoretical risks of prostaglandin imbalance.
Q: Should I take primrose oil on an empty stomach?
A: Primrose oil is best taken with meals to enhance absorption and reduce gastrointestinal upset. Fats in food (e.g., avocado, olive oil) act as carriers, improving GLA uptake. However, avoid high-heat cooking with the oil, as heat degrades GLA. Store capsules in a cool, dark place to preserve potency.
